Sturgeon Bay, Wisconsin bed and breakfast: Reynolds House B&B

Experience the elegance of a turn of the century Queen Anne home in beautiful historic downtown Sturgeon Bay. The Reynolds House has natural oak woodwork and paneling throughout, with leaded windows and an oak fireplace. Period antiques furnishings fill the many common rooms and guest bedrooms. Each bedroom has a private bath some with whirlpool tubs: ceiling fans, cable television, and air conditioning.

Wake up to a full, gourmet breakfast featuring fresh fruit, homemade breads, and other culinary delights served in the bright, sun-filled circular conservatory. In the evenings treat yourself to the home baked sweets - cookies or apple or cherry pie - which are always on hand for your pleasure.
